Tarzan, Martin County, Texas Property Taxes
Median Tarzan, TX effective property tax rate: 0.22%, significantly lower than the national median of 1.02%, and also lower than the Texas state median of 1.67%.
Median Tarzan, TX home value: $114,560
Median annual Tarzan, TX tax bill: $246, $2,154 lower than the national median property tax bill of $2,400.

Property Tax Rates Across Tarzan, Martin County, Texas
Local government entities set tax rates, which can vary widely within a state. Each county estimates its required budget to provide services and divides that by the total value of all taxable property within its jurisdiction. This calculation results in the property tax rate. While there are votes and laws involved in setting tax rates and budgets, in a nutshell, this is the annual process.

Property Tax Assessment Values Across Tarzan, Martin County, Texas
When examining property taxes in Tarzan, TX, understanding the distinction between "market value" and "assessed value" is crucial. The market value is what a willing buyer would pay to a willing seller in an open and competitive market, often influenced by location, property condition, and economic market trends. The Martin County Appraisal District estimates the market value for tax purposes. The assessed value is the market value minus any applicable exemptions or limits determined by local laws and offerings. The tax assessed value is the figure used to calculate your property taxes or the amount multiplied by your tax rate to get your tax bill.
In Martin County, assessment notices are sent in the spring each year. They’ll typically reach your mailbox by the middle of May. Each property owner receives an assessment notice that contains both the market value and assessed value, along with an estimate of your property tax bill. Property Tax Bills Across Tarzan, Martin County, Texas
In Tarzan, located in Martin County, TX, property tax bills are calculated based on the assessed value of a home. The assessed value is determined by the local tax assessor and is a percentage of the market value. Factors such as property size, location, and market conditions are considered in determining this value. Homeowners in Tarzan face a median property tax bill of $246, which is significantly lower than the national median of $2,400. The 25th percentile tax bill is $208, while the 75th percentile reaches $414, and the 90th percentile is $608. These figures illustrate a wide range of tax burdens that can impact homeowners differently, depending on the assessed value of their property.
